Real estate & living comparison
| Wuhan | Jinan | |
|---|---|---|
| Buy Apartment Price » Price per Square Meter to Buy Apartment in City Centre | 3172.14 USD | 2357.67 USD |
| Buy Apartment Price » Price per Square Meter to Buy Apartment Outside of Centre | 1609.15 USD | 1269.51 USD |
| Rent Per Month » 1 Bedroom Apartment in City Centre | 360.9 USD | 241.21 USD |
| Rent Per Month » 1 Bedroom Apartment Outside of City Centre | 217.95 USD | 132.32 USD |
| Rent Per Month » 3 Bedroom Apartment in City Centre | 777.99 USD | 598.49 USD |
| Rent Per Month » 3 Bedroom Apartment Outside of City Centre | 359.49 USD | 329.35 USD |
